Quadri, Nadeem duo sets up easy win over Jharkhand

Image

Press Trust of India Porvorim
Samar Quadri and Shahbaz Nadeem spun the web around Goa batsmen to set up the platform for Jharkhand's comfortable eight wicket win over the home team in

A Group C Ranji Trophy cricket match, here today.

After grabbing four wickets in the first innings, Quadri (5/82) once again demolished Goa in the second essay with his legbreak googly to return with a match haul of nine for 146.

Quadri was ably supported by left-arm spinner Nadeem (4/60) as Jharkhand bundled out Goa for 223 runs in 77.4 overs in their second innings, thereby setting up a paltry target of 54 runs for the visitors to chase for an outright win on the final day of the four-day match.
 

For Keenan Vaz top-scored in the second innings with a patient 45, while skipper Swapnil Asnodkar made 38.

Jharkhand easily overwhelmed the target in 19.4 overs, reaching 55 for the loss of two wickets.

After the early loss of Virat Singh and Shiv Gautam, wicket-keeper Ishan Kishan (29 not out) and skipper Kumar Deobrat (17) finished off the chase for Jharkhand with no further damage.

Sagar Naik (2/26) picked up both the Jharkhand wickets to fall in their second innings.

Brief Scores:

Jharkhand: 385 & 55 for two in 19. 4 overs (Ishan Kishan 29 not out, Kumar Deobrat 17 not out; Sagar Naik 2/26).

Goa: 215 & 223 all out in 77.4 overs (Keenan Vaz 45, Swapnil Asnodkar 38; Samar Quadri 5/82, Shahbaz Nadeem 4/60).

Points: Jharkhand 6, Goa 0.
